Through slashdot, I found an article on CNN.com this morning called Blog-linked firings prompt calls for better policies.
It’s an interesting read about the conflict that can occur between blogging and your job, covering people who get fired for things they’ve written because of inadvertantly “violating security” or just plain saying the wrong thing. It also explains that the first amendment does not mean you can just say anything you want, nor protect you from being fired for something you say. The main point of the amendment is to prevent government from restricting speech.
